Web期末考查内容Unit 1-121-6单元知识积累7-12单元为主非谓语动词want to do sth. →想做某事want sb. to do sth. →想让某人做某事have to do sth. →不得不做某事like to do , 巴士文档与您在线阅读:七年级英语下学期期末总复习重点知识汇总.ppt WebThe form is 'subject + have + object + past participle'. I had my car washed. John will have his house painted. Get + object + past participle (get something done) We can also use 'subject + get + object + past participle'. This has the same meaning as 'have', but is less formal. The students get their essays checked. australian military rank avm
